Daniel Tseng has been competing for 5 years. His best event is the 3×3: a personal-best single of 9.91, set at Pittsburgh Fall 2021, puts him in the top 7.2% of the 284,439 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 3,963rd in the United States. Until May 2007, no official 3×3 solve in the world had been that fast. Across 1 competition since November 2021, he has put 20 official solves on the record across three events.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
